JAMBALAYA
Spicy jambalaya with chicken and andouille sausage.
Provided by Terri
Categories Soups, Stews and Chili Recipes Stews Jambalaya Recipes
Time 1h5m
Yield 6
Number Of Ingredients 17
Steps:
- Heat 1 tablespoon of peanut oil in a large heavy Dutch oven over medium heat. Season the sausage and chicken pieces with Cajun seasoning. Saute sausage until browned. Remove with slotted spoon, and set aside. Add 1 tablespoon peanut oil, and saute chicken pieces until lightly browned on all sides. Remove with a slotted spoon, and set aside.
- In the same pot, saute onion, bell pepper, celery and garlic until tender. Stir in crushed tomatoes, and season with red pepper, black pepper, salt, hot pepper sauce, Worcestershire sauce and file powder. Stir in chicken and sausage. Cook for 10 minutes, stirring occasionally.
- Stir in the rice and chicken broth. Bring to a boil, reduce heat, and simmer for 20 to 25 minutes, or until liquid is absorbed.

JAMBALAYA
Really good. I do cook the rice separate, that way I don't make glue, and you can make it hotter-I do!
Provided by Diana Adcock
Categories Chicken
Time 1h50m
Yield 8-10 serving(s)
Number Of Ingredients 17
Steps:
- Melt shortening in a large/huge saucepan over medium heat.
- Cook chicken pieces until brown on all sides and cooked about half way through, around 20 minutes or so.
- Remove and add onion, green pepper, celery and garlic.
- Cook slowly stirring now and again until onions are tender.
- Add sausage and cook 10 min more.
- Return chicken and add all remaining ingredients EXCEPT rice and stir together well.
- Cover and simmer for 30 min stirring now and again.
- Remove cover and continue to cook until broth cooks down a bit-you don't want it too thick as the rice will soak up the juice.
- Serve up the rice in bowls and ladle the Jambalaya on top, and offer more cayenne or Tabasco at the table.
- ***I know that cooking the rice on the side and not in the dish will cause some to have a heart attack, but I've found the flavor much better this way, IMHO.

WILD RICE JAMBALAYA
If you're looking for a way to add zip to dinner, I'd recommend this full-flavored jambalaya. Brimming with rice, sausage and veggies, each bowlful is substantial. Just add bread or salad on the side, and you have a complete meal.
Provided by Taste of Home
Categories Dinner
Time 1h40m
Yield 8 servings.
Number Of Ingredients 13
Steps:
- In a large saucepan, combine wild rice and 3 cups water. Bring to a boil. Reduce heat; cover and simmer for 50-55 minutes or until rice is nearly tender. Drain. , Meanwhile, in a large skillet, saute the celery, peppers, onion, garlic and long grain rice in oil over medium-high heat for 10 minutes or until vegetables are tender and rice begins to brown., Stir in the broth, sausage, tomatoes, wild rice, salt, pepper and remaining water. Bring to a boil. Reduce heat; cover and simmer for 20-25 minutes or until the liquid is absorbed and rice is tender. Stir in parsley.

BROWN RICE JAMBALAYA
Nice nuttiness from the brown rice, also lower in fat and sodium free, it says, from the local newspaper. We liked it a lot!!
Provided by Derf2440
Categories One Dish Meal
Time 1h15m
Yield 4 serving(s)
Number Of Ingredients 14
Steps:
- In a large Dutch oven, heat oil over medium high heat, Add chicken, browning well on all sides; transfer chicken to plate, add sausage; cook until browned.
- Add onions, celery, green pepper and garlic; cook until softened, about 5 minutes.
- Add rice; stir to coat and continue cooking one minute.
- Add stock, salt, pepper and cayenne; bring to boil stirring well.
- Nestle chicken pieces into rice.
- Cover, cook over low heat until chicken is cooked through, liquid is absorbed and rice is tender, about 30 minutes.
- Remove from heat, stir in cilantro or parsley and leave covered 10 minutes.
- Garnish with sliced jalapeño.
- (I added the jalapeño into the jambalaya with the green pepper, rather than use it as a garnish).

JAMBALAYA RECIPE - HOW TO MAKE THIS CLASSIC CREOLE RICE …
From thekitchn.com
- Make the Creole seasoning. Place 1 tablespoon garlic powder, 1 tablespoon onion powder, 1 tablespoon paprika, 1 teaspoon ground white pepper, and 1/2 teaspoon ground cayenne in a small bowl and stir to combine.
- Prepare the vegetables. Thinly slice 2 medium scallions and set aside for garnish. Prepare the following and add to a medium bowl: Dice 1 small yellow onion, 3 medium celery stalks, and 1 medium green bell pepper (about 1 cup each); mince 3 garlic cloves.
- Prepare the meats. Cut 1 package andouille sausage into 1/2-inch thick rounds. Cut 12 ounces boneless, skinless chicken thighs into bite-size pieces. Season the chicken with 1/2 teaspoon of the kosher salt and 1 tablespoon of the Creole seasoning.
- Brown the sausage. Heat 1 tablespoon of the canola oil in a large, heavy-bottomed pot or Dutch oven over medium-high heat until shimmering. You’ll know the oil is hot enough when a sprinkle of water pops and crackles. Add the sausage in a single layer and cook until browned on the cut sides, 3 to 4 minutes per side. Using tongs, transfer the sausage to a plate.
